Coraia is a genus of skeletonizing leaf beetles in the family Chrysomelidae. There are at least four described species in Coraia. They are distributed from southern Texas to Central America.
==Species== These four species belong to the genus Coraia: Coraia apicicornis Jacoby, 1892 Coraia clarki Jacoby, 1886 Coraia maculicollis H. Clark, 1865 Coraia subcyanescens (Schaeffer, 1906)
